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Laravel 4:banyak di mana dengan atau fasih

Ini akan berhasil:

Fight::whereStatus('finished')->where(function($q) use ($uid) {
    $q->where('user1',$uid)->orWhere('user2', $uid);
})->count('id');

EDIT

Menjawab komentar:

Fight::whereIn('status', ['finished', 'cancelled'])->where(function($q) use ($uid) {
    $q->where('user1',$uid)->orWhere('user2', $uid);
})->count('id');



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Python:ValueError:karakter format yang tidak didukung ''' (0x27) pada indeks 1

  2. MySQL &set bersarang:GABUNG lambat (tidak menggunakan indeks)

  3. Apakah secara konseptual benar untuk melakukan SELECT MAX(id) dll. untuk menemukan baris yang dimasukkan terakhir?

  4. Apakah indeks UNIK peka huruf besar/kecil di MySQL?

  5. Kerangka Entitas dengan MySQL - Batas Waktu Kedaluwarsa saat Membuat Model